FURTHER STUDY OF SNAP THROUGH BEHAVIOR OF CLAMPED SPHERICAL CAPS
A previous approximate analysis of the subject problem is modified in this paper by including terms which had previously been neglected in the strain energy integral. The governing equations for the displacements are expressed in uncoupled form and a Frrobenius type solution is obtained. By using a strain related parameter as the independent variable, the complete load deflection curve of the cap is generated without recourse to numerical iteration procedures.
